Transaction e53f86f709034d52ae93f16032e77058c2d25bd0ab6019d27f3b914dbfbe59cd

195 Input
2 Outputs
  • e53f86f709034d52ae93f16032e77058c2d25bd0ab6019d27f3b914dbfbe59cd:0
  • value  4911107120
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• e53f86f709034d52ae93f16032e77058c2d25bd0ab6019d27f3b914dbfbe59cd:1
  • value  392112
    address  3E6CnJornPo51pCSSUGmtHzCKc87W4ByXC